Taxonomic Classification

Rank Delicate Tube-nosed Bat Maple midget
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Chiroptera (Bats)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ths)
Family Vespertilionidae Gracillariidae
Genus Murina Phyllonorycter
Species Murina gracilis Phyllonorycter acerifoliella

Evolutionary Relationship

Delicate Tube-nosed Bat and Maple midget share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
